Creep and microstructural evolution at high temperature of liquid-phase-sintered silicon carbide
Meléndez-Martínez, Juan J.; Castillo-Rodríguez, Miguel; Domínguez-Rodríguez, A.; Ortiz, Ángel L. (The American Ceramic Society, 2006)The compressive creep characteristics at 1625°C of liquid-phase-sintered silicon carbide ceramics containing 5 and 15 wt% of crystalline Y3Al5O12 (YAG) as the secondary phase were studied.
